cryogenic shipping involves the use of extremely low temperatures to transport goods in a controlled environment. This technology has a wide range of applications, from the transportation of pharmaceuticals and biological materials to the shipping of perishable foods and other temperature-sensitive products. By utilizing cryogenic temperatures, companies can ensure that their goods arrive at their destination in perfect condition, without compromising on quality or safety.
One of the key benefits of cryogenic shipping is its ability to maintain a consistent temperature throughout the shipping process. Unlike traditional shipping methods, which rely on refrigeration units that may fluctuate in temperature, cryogenic shipping uses liquid nitrogen or other cryogenic agents to keep goods at a stable, ultra-low temperature. This level of precision ensures that perishable goods remain fresh and uncontaminated, while also reducing the risk of spoilage or damage during transit.
